Another thought I had was that when I worked for checker auto parts, we had a Lucas display. The display allowed you to spin the gears and see if you could get the oil to travel up the gears. For some odd reason they sent us a new display so we took the old one and cut down the cranks so that we could hook up the electric drill emoji

Full tilt on a plug in electric drill that maxed out at ~10k RPMs we never saw any foaming. Standard or treated.

I'm really begining to wonder what was up with the oils that guy was using for his tests

FWIW, lucas treated oil in their little testers looks really cool at ~10k RPMs
